Sorry to disagree but they are the same set of wheels that come on the 1903 They are available in three colors Black, Red & Silver. The Front Hub is the Hi Flange Felt 5-star see specs. • 50mm wide rim & stainless 12G spokes
• Front double 5 star high polished hub (100mm)
• Rear 1-spd Shimano coaster brake hub (124mm)
• Black, Hi-polished silver or Red
If Felt won't sell them direct then try your local Felt Dealer
